Do you want to understand the diverse physical features that shape our planet's surface? Mastering the basics of geomorphology starts with recognizing the major landforms. This course provides a comprehensive foundation in physical geography by focusing on the defining characteristics, formation processes, and classification systems for mountains, plateaus, and plains. You will gain the ability to analyze and describe any major landform feature you encounter.
What you'll learn:
* Understand the fundamental definitions and key geological terminology related to Earth's surface features.
* Classify mountains based on their formation types (fold, fault-block, volcanic) and relative age.
* Analyze the distinct characteristics of plateaus and plains, including their elevation, relief, and human significance.
* Learn how tectonic forces, erosion, weathering, and deposition processes shape and change landforms over geological time.
* Apply basic concepts of modern surface measurement, such as interpreting Digital Elevation Models (DEMs) for landform analysis.
The course begins by establishing core concepts and definitions before diving into the specific features and formation mechanisms of mountains, plateaus, and plains. We conclude by examining how these features interact with environmental processes. This course is designed for absolute beginners interested in geology, geography, or earth science.
